The vapour pressure of pure C 76 and its sublimation enthalpy have been determined by Knudsen cell mass spectrometry in the temperature range 637-911 K. The temperature-pressure equation is ln p(Pa) = (À22 806 AE 820)/T(K) (24.52 AE 1.08). The mean sublimation enthalpy at 764 K is (190 AE 7) kJ/mol.
